Cloud computing has provided the state-of-the-art platform for storing and sharing information and databases between multiple users. This book explores the latest developments in cloud computing technology. It attempts to understand the multiple branches that fall under the discipline of cloud computing as well as the vast framework of cloud infrastructure which includes various networks, models and algorithms of cloud computing. The chapters included in this book cover topics such as cloud storage and distribution of data, cloud security and trust management, data allocation and management, cloud computing applications, etc. With advanced inputs by acclaimed experts of this field, it targets students and professionals alike.Cloud computing has provided the state-of-the-art platform for storing and sharing information and databases between multiple users. This book explores the latest developments in cloud computing technology. It attempts to understand the multiple branches that fall under the discipline of cloud computing as well as the vast framework of cloud infrastructure which includes various networks, models and algorithms of cloud computing. The chapters included in this book cover topics such as cloud storage and distribution of data, cloud security and trust management, data allocation and management, cloud computing applications, etc. With advanced inputs by acclaimed experts of this field, it targets students and professionals alike.Cloud computing has provided the state-of-the-art platform for storing and sharing information and databases between multiple users. This book explores the latest developments in cloud computing technology. It attempts to understand the multiple branches that fall under the discipline of cloud computing as well as the vast framework of cloud infrastructure which includes various networks, models and algorithms of cloud computing. The chapters included in this book cover topics such as cloud storage and distribution of data, l£½